Agni Purana — Vastu-Pratishtha & Isana-kalpa, Shloka 37

Chapter 64 — कूपादिप्रतिष्ठाकथनं

The Account of the Consecration of Wells and Other Water-Works

यागमण्डपाङ्गेण वा यूपब्रस्केति मन्त्रतः स्थाप्य तद्वेष्टयेद्वस्त्रैर् यूपोपरि पताकिकां

yāgamaṇḍapāṅgeṇa vā yūpabrasketi mantrataḥ sthāpya tadveṣṭayedvastrair yūpopari patākikāṃ

Nachdem man es mit dem Mantra „yāgamaṇḍapāṅgeṇa“ oder mit dem Mantra „yūpabraska“ eingesetzt hat, soll man es mit Tüchern umwinden und oben auf dem yūpa eine kleine Fahne anbringen.

It prescribes the mantra-governed installation of the yūpa (sacrificial post) and its formal decoration—wrapping with cloth and placing a pennant—indicating correct yajña-maṇḍapa setup protocol.

Beyond theology, it records precise operational details of ritual infrastructure (posts, coverings, banners) and mantra-application, preserving a practical manual-like layer of yajña technology within a Purāṇic compendium.

Mantra-based installation and orderly adornment sanctify the yajña-space, supporting ritual purity (śuddhi) and correctness (vidhi), which are traditionally held to ensure the intended merit (puṇya) and efficacy of the sacrifice.
